Transaction 39ab63a93370a738b4c323c59ca74e64738d355839aae7350915393d74e9a099
1 Input
1 Output
-
39ab63a93370a738b4c323c59ca74e64738d355839aae7350915393d74e9a099:0
- value
- 19224
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6423fab4871edb27f8217a5520dc785e81a6af7ef725362af080df9b8c636771
- address
- bc1pvs3l4dy8rmdj07pp0f2jphrct6q6dtm77ujnv2hssr0ehrrrvacs2kpk94